Suva came from behind to beat PNG’s Gulf Komara 4–3 at the Vodafone Arena and secure fifth place at the OFC Futsal Men’s Champions League 2025.
Gulf Komara were leading 2–1 at halftime.
Nikil Chand, Filipe Baravilala and Merrill Nand scored for the home side to complete the comeback victory.
The result matches Suva’s fifth place finish from the 2019 tournament.
Meanwhile, the match between 2024 champions AS PTT of New Caledonia and Southern Legions of Vanuatu for third place is currently underway.
At 7 tonight, Waikato Rapids will try to become the first New Zealand club to win the title, while Solomon Islands’ Mataks will look to make up for their loss in the 2024 final.
